Subject: Report builder sorting — ownership change

Hi team,

Heads-up on a reshuffle: the sorting-stability issue in the Copperline report builder (rows with equal values jumping around between runs) now has a dedicated owner. We know this has generated a pile of confused customer tickets — the fix is to switch to a stable sort and it's scheduled for the next patch. Keep tagging these as sort-flicker for now. Anything urgent should be routed to the person named below.

signatory, kawif-hagug: Ulador Gilax

Ticket: GHC-412 — Humidity sensor drift in VerdantLoop controller

Severity: Medium

Repro:
1. Flash firmware 3.2 to a VerdantLoop hub.
2. Run the plugin poll loop at 5s intervals for 6 hours.
3. Compare readings against reference probe.

Drift exceeds 4% after hour three. Calibration plugin must resync via the drift API, authenticating with the token below.

login token, tagef-tagep: eyJhbGciOiJIUzI1NiIsInR5cCI6IkpXVCJ9.eyJzdWIiOiIBXyeYEoalzIn0.6TI7VhOJMHm9

## Artifact Signing — SDK Parity Notes (Weekly Sync)

Kestrel SDK for Android reached parity with the Swift client this sprint: offline queueing, batched telemetry, and retry semantics now match. Both SDKs ship as signed artifacts from the same pipeline. Remaining gap: background sync throttling, targeted next sprint. Verify both release bundles before tagging. Both artifacts validate against the shared signing key below.

signing key of kawig-fafog = bky19_6Fypv1qws7J8qJtaYjX